Composite Number

8509

8509 is a odd composite number that follows 8508 and precedes 8510. It is composed of 4 distinct factors: 1, 67, 127, 8509. Its prime factorization can be written as 67 × 127. 8509 is classified as a deficient number based on the sum of its proper divisors. In computer science, 8509 is represented as 10000100111101 in binary and 213D in hexadecimal.
